I definitely think that, given the response, urban is the way to go! Just a quick update for today, but I've started on the Cataphractii Terminators. I've gotta say, these are really cool models but they are deceptively difficult to put together. The limbs are quite heavy and the base connections are rather thin, so I've pinned this one (and likely all the rest) to all hell (arms, waist, feet-to-base); he shouldn't come apart any time soon. I also did a nifty little ruined urban path on his base, just to try my hand at some urban basing. With Mister Feral's idea, I may add a little ripped up poster to it at a later time but, regardless, the base isn't done. He's getting an autocannon and I still need to glue his head on, but I'm not sure which head I want to use.



In other news, I did some minor work on some of the cultists that I already posted. Cultist #1 "Shiv" got a few more strands of green stuff rope around his arm to make the blade and the arm blend more seamlessly. Cultist #3 got another little patch of scales on his back. Finally, Cultist Leader #1 had an unfortunate accident. I dropped him while moving a group of them and he landed on his claws, bending them to all hell. I clipped his hand off and gave him a hand with an autopistol. I actually prefer the way it looks. I also drilled out all the gun barrels on the cultists you've seen so far. Very nice work. I love the scale cloaks on the basic marines. Were those just cut up from the Dark Elf Corsairs?


Yep! They come with the back part of the elf torso attached, so you have to file and cut that part out and try to cut it so it fits fairly flush with the torso. You also have to clip and file off the part where the backpack attaches from the SM torso.

Ah I see that! Were you able to find those backs separately (and where)or did you buy a couple boxes of dark elf corsairs?


Generally speaking, the bits are kind of expensive; like $2.00 to $2.50 per cape. So to get enough for a box of ten marines, you have to spend $20 to $25 to get capes for all of them plus shipping. At that rate, it's more bang for your buck to just buy the set of Corsairs since the box set is only $25 from GW. You get lots of nice bits for almost the same price as it would cost to get ten of just the capes.
